"Pendulum In Bronze "molière" - Charles X Period"
Large clock in gilded and patinated bronze with a representation of a young Molière at its top. Holding a stylus, ready to write on sheets of parchment arranged on a stand. Against it, a lyre. White enamel dial with Roman numerals for the hours and railway for the minutes. Breguet shaped hands. Paris movement with counting wheel, striking the hours and a half on a bell. The mechanism of this clock has been completely overhauled in our workshop. This includes the complete dismantling of the movement, correction of play and wear, rectification of the pivots, cleaning, bluing of the steels, reassembly, lubrication and adjustments. This clock will be guaranteed for a period of two years.
